There’s something timeless about biting into a perfectly grilled Reuben sandwich — crispy golden bread, warm layers of savory meat, melty cheese, tangy sauerkraut, and creamy dressing all coming together in one irresistible bite. Whether you’re planning a hearty weekend lunch, a cozy family dinner, or recreating a classic deli experience at home, this Ultimate Reuben Sandwich delivers bold, comforting flavor every single time.
The Reuben is deeply rooted in American deli culture, particularly associated with cities like New York City, where stacked sandwiches became culinary icons. This homemade version stays true to that deli-style perfection, featuring tender corned beef and a rich, tangy Russian dressing made from scratch.
What Makes a Reuben Truly Great?
A classic Reuben balances flavor and texture beautifully:
-
Crisp, buttery rye bread
-
Warm, tender corned beef
-
Melted Swiss cheese
-
Tangy sauerkraut
-
Creamy homemade Russian dressing
Each component plays a role. When layered and grilled properly, the result is savory, tangy, creamy, and crisp all at once.
Ingredients You’ll Need

For the Sandwich
-
8 slices rye bread
-
1 pound (450 grams) thinly sliced corned beef
-
8 slices Swiss cheese (about 200 grams total)
-
1 ½ cups (225 grams) sauerkraut, drained and squeezed dry
-
2 tablespoons (28 grams) unsalted butter, softened
For the Homemade Russian Dressing
-
½ cup (120 grams) mayonnaise
-
2 tablespoons (30 grams) ketchup
-
1 tablespoon (15 ml) fresh lemon juice
-
1 tablespoon (15 grams) finely minced onion
-
1 teaspoon sweet pickle relish
-
½ teaspoon paprika
-
¼ teaspoon black pepper
How to Make Homemade Russian Dressing

In a small bowl, combine:
-
½ cup mayonnaise
-
2 tablespoons ketchup
-
1 tablespoon lemon juice
-
1 tablespoon minced onion
-
1 teaspoon sweet pickle relish
-
½ teaspoon paprika
-
¼ teaspoon black pepper
Whisk until smooth and creamy. Refrigerate for at least 20 minutes to allow flavors to meld.
This dressing adds the signature creamy tang that defines an authentic deli-style Reuben.
Step-by-Step Instructions
Step 1: Prep the Ingredients
Drain sauerkraut thoroughly and squeeze out excess moisture using a clean kitchen towel. This prevents the sandwich from becoming soggy.
Lay out rye bread slices on a flat surface.
Step 2: Assemble the Sandwich
Spread Russian dressing evenly on one side of each bread slice.
Layer in this order:
-
Swiss cheese
-
Corned beef (about 4 ounces / 115 grams per sandwich)
-
Sauerkraut
-
Another slice of Swiss cheese
Top with remaining bread slice, dressing side down.
Placing cheese on both sides helps bind everything together.
Step 3: Butter and Grill
Spread softened butter on the outside of each sandwich.
Heat a skillet or griddle over medium heat.
Cook sandwiches for 3–4 minutes per side until:
-
Bread is golden brown
-
Cheese is fully melted
-
Filling is heated through
Press gently with a spatula for even browning.
Tips for Deli-Style Perfection
-
Use good-quality rye bread for authentic flavor.
-
Keep heat medium to prevent burning before cheese melts.
-
Don’t skip draining sauerkraut thoroughly.
-
Warm corned beef slightly before assembling for quicker melting.
Serving Suggestions
Serve your Reuben with:
-
Crisp dill pickles
-
Potato chips
-
Coleslaw
-
Simple green salad
-
Tomato soup
Cut diagonally for classic deli presentation.
Storage and Reheating
Reuben sandwiches are best enjoyed fresh, but you can:
-
Store assembled (ungrilled) sandwiches up to 1 day in refrigerator.
-
Reheat grilled sandwiches in skillet over low heat to maintain crispness.
Avoid microwaving, as it softens the bread.
Frequently Asked Questions
1. What is the difference between Russian and Thousand Island dressing?
While similar, Russian dressing typically has a slightly spicier, tangier flavor with fewer sweet elements. Thousand Island often contains chopped pickles and hard-boiled egg, making it sweeter and chunkier. Russian dressing provides a sharper contrast to the rich corned beef.
2. Can I make this sandwich in advance?
You can prepare the dressing and slice ingredients ahead of time. However, assemble and grill the sandwich just before serving for the crispiest texture and perfectly melted cheese.
3. Why is my sandwich soggy?
Excess moisture from sauerkraut is the most common cause. Always drain and squeeze it thoroughly. Using moderate heat also prevents steaming the bread instead of crisping it.
4. Can I use a panini press?
Yes. A panini press works well and ensures even browning. Cook until golden and heated through, typically 3–5 minutes depending on your machine.
Final Thoughts
Ultimate Reuben Sandwich with Homemade Russian Dressing Deli Style Perfection truly captures the spirit of a classic American deli favorite. The crisp rye bread, warm corned beef, tangy sauerkraut, and creamy dressing combine into a sandwich that feels both indulgent and balanced.
Making it at home allows you to control every detail — from the thickness of the meat to the richness of the dressing. The homemade Russian dressing elevates the sandwich beyond store-bought versions, adding fresh, vibrant flavor that ties everything together.
While the ingredients are simple, technique matters. Proper layering, balanced heat, and thorough draining of sauerkraut make the difference between a good sandwich and a great one.
Whether you’re recreating a deli lunch experience or preparing a comforting dinner, this Reuben delivers consistent satisfaction. Crispy, cheesy, savory, and tangy — it’s a sandwich that never goes out of style and always earns rave reviews.
PrintUltimate Reuben Sandwich with Homemade Russian Dressing Deli Style Perfection
A classic deli-style sandwich featuring tender corned beef, Swiss cheese, sauerkraut, and creamy homemade Russian dressing grilled between slices of buttery rye bread.
Ingredients
8 slices rye bread
1 pound (450 grams) thinly sliced corned beef
8 slices Swiss cheese (200 grams total)
1 ½ cups (225 grams) sauerkraut, drained
2 tablespoons (28 grams) unsalted butter
½ cup (120 grams) mayonnaise
2 tablespoons (30 grams) ketchup
1 tablespoon (15 ml) lemon juice
1 tablespoon (15 grams) minced onion
1 teaspoon sweet pickle relish
½ teaspoon paprika
¼ teaspoon black pepper
Instructions
-
Mix all Russian dressing ingredients and refrigerate 20 minutes.
-
Drain and squeeze sauerkraut dry.
-
Spread dressing on one side of each bread slice.
-
Layer cheese, corned beef, sauerkraut, and more cheese.
-
Top with bread slice, dressing side down.
-
Butter outside of sandwich.
-
Grill over medium heat 3–4 minutes per side until golden and melted.
